Understanding Algae in Your Water Cooler
Seeing green or slimy growth in your water cooler can be unsettling, but let’s break down what it means. Algae are simple, plant-like organisms that thrive in moist environments with access to light and nutrients. Water coolers, especially those with clear reservoirs or that are not cleaned regularly, can become ideal breeding grounds for these microorganisms.
What Causes Algae to Grow in Water Coolers?
Several factors contribute to algae formation. Light exposure is a primary culprit; if your cooler is near a window or has a transparent water bottle, sunlight can fuel algae growth. Stagnant water also plays a role. When water sits for extended periods without circulation, it creates a more favorable environment for algae to take hold.
Finally, improper cleaning and sanitation are major contributors. Without regular disinfection, any algae spores that enter the system can multiply rapidly. This is why consistent maintenance is key to preventing unsightly and potentially off-putting algae blooms.
Is Algae in Water Harmful to Drink?
For the most part, the types of algae that typically grow in water coolers are not toxic to humans. You might notice a change in the water’s flavor or odor, often described as earthy or musty. The visual appearance can also be off-putting, making you hesitant to drink it.
However, it’s important to distinguish between common, non-toxic algae and potentially harmful blue-green algae (cyanobacteria). While less common in typical water cooler settings, some species of cyanobacteria can produce toxins. Therefore, it’s always best practice to remove any visible algae promptly.
Preventing Algae Growth: A Proactive Approach
The best way to deal with algae is to stop it before it starts. Implementing a consistent maintenance schedule is your most powerful tool. This involves regular cleaning, proper placement of the cooler, and mindful water bottle management.
Regular Cleaning and Sanitization Schedule
Establishing a routine for cleaning is paramount. Aim to clean your water cooler thoroughly at least every three to six months, or more frequently if you notice any signs of growth. This cleaning process should involve:
- Disassembly: Carefully take apart accessible components like the drip tray and spigots.
- Washing: Use a mild detergent and warm water to scrub all parts. For stubborn algae, a diluted vinegar solution can be effective.
- Sanitizing: After washing, sanitize the components. A weak bleach solution (1 teaspoon of bleach per gallon of water) is a common and effective sanitizer. Ensure all parts are rinsed thoroughly afterward to remove any residual bleach.
- Drying: Allow all parts to air dry completely before reassembly to prevent moisture from encouraging new growth.
Optimal Water Cooler Placement
Where you position your water cooler can significantly impact algae prevention. Avoid direct sunlight by placing the cooler away from windows or other bright light sources. This simple step deprives algae of the light it needs to photosynthesize and grow.
Consider a cool, dry location for your water cooler. Excessive heat can also promote microbial growth. Ensuring good air circulation around the unit can further help maintain a less hospitable environment for algae.
Water Bottle Management Tips
The water bottles themselves can be a source of algae. If you are using reusable bottles, ensure they are cleaned and sanitized regularly. For disposable bottles, check for any signs of discoloration or growth before placing them on the cooler.
- Store bottles properly: Keep spare water bottles in a cool, dark place.
- Use bottles promptly: Once a bottle is on the cooler, try to use it within a reasonable timeframe to prevent water from sitting too long.
- Inspect new bottles: Before placing a new bottle on the cooler, give it a quick visual inspection.
Troubleshooting Algae Issues
If you discover algae in your water cooler, don’t panic. The solution is usually straightforward, involving a more intensive cleaning process.
How to Remove Algae from a Water Cooler
- Drain the cooler: Empty all water from the reservoir and spigots.
- Prepare a cleaning solution: Mix a solution of one tablespoon of unscented household bleach with one gallon of water. Alternatively, a solution of white vinegar and water (1:1 ratio) can be used for a less harsh approach.
- Fill and soak: Pour the cleaning solution into the water cooler reservoir. Let it sit for about 10-15 minutes to allow the solution to break down the algae.
- Scrub and rinse: Use a soft brush or cloth to scrub the inside of the reservoir and any accessible parts. Drain the cleaning solution and rinse the cooler thoroughly with clean water multiple times until the smell of bleach or vinegar is gone.
- Clean spigots and drip tray: These parts can often be removed for easier cleaning and sanitization.
- Reassemble and fill: Once all parts are clean and rinsed, reassemble the cooler and fill it with fresh water.
When to Consider Professional Servicing
While most algae issues can be handled with regular maintenance, there are times when professional help might be beneficial. If you have an older cooler with hard-to-reach areas, or if algae keeps returning despite your best efforts, a professional cleaning service can ensure a deep and thorough sanitization. They have specialized tools and disinfectants that can tackle persistent problems.

### What does algae in a water cooler look like?
Algae in a water cooler typically appears as a green, slimy film on the inside surfaces of the reservoir or tubing. It can also manifest as small green or black specks floating in the water or clinging to the sides. Sometimes, it might present as a slightly cloudy or murky appearance to the water itself.
### How often should I clean my water cooler?
You should aim to clean your water cooler thoroughly every three to six months. If you notice any signs of algae growth, a musty odor, or a change in water taste, it’s time for an immediate cleaning. For high-usage coolers, more frequent cleaning might be necessary.
### Can I use regular soap to clean my water cooler?
While regular soap can help remove debris, it’s not ideal for sanitizing a water cooler. Soap residue can be difficult to rinse out completely and may affect the water’s taste. It’s better to use a mild detergent for initial washing, followed by a sanitizing solution like diluted bleach or vinegar.
### Does the type of water bottle affect algae growth?
Yes, the type of water bottle can play a role. Reusable bottles require diligent cleaning and sanitization to prevent algae. Disposable bottles, while convenient, can sometimes harbor algae if not stored properly or if they are old. Always inspect bottles for any signs of contamination before use.
